Do you offer any de-shedding treatments specifically for breeds like Newfoundlands or Bernese Mountain Dogs that are popular in Massachusetts?

Yes, we specialize in high-velocity de-shedding treatments ideal for large, double-coated breeds common in our region. Our process involves specific tools and techniques to remove the dense undercoat without damaging the topcoat, which is essential for their comfort through New England's varying seasons. This is especially beneficial during the heavy shedding periods in spring and fall.

For Hopkinton pet owners, integrating a spa day into your routine is a practical form of preventative care. Regular professional grooming helps you stay ahead of potential issues like matting, which can hide skin infections, or overgrown nails that can affect posture on our hilly terrain. It’s also a chance for a professional to spot early signs of lumps, bumps, or ear issues you might miss during your own cuddle sessions.

Consider booking a spa session seasonally. A pre-summer spa day can include a sanitary trim and a de-shedding treatment to help your dog stay cool. An autumn visit can focus on a deep-clean paw treatment and coat conditioning after a summer of outdoor fun.
